Firmware Update
- Open the APP page. The pop-up window shows [New firmware detected].
- Click [Update]. The Firmware Update page appears. Click [Upgrade Now]. During the upgrade process, ensure the left and right earbuds are outside the charging case, then click [OK].
- During the upgrade process, remain on this page. After progress reaches 100%, the interface will show [Headphones are restarting]. Once completed, it will show [Firmware Updated]. Click [Done] to finish.
- If the update fails, reconnect the APP and try again.
Multipoint Pairing
- Click [Multipoint Pairing] at the bottom of the main page.
- Click [Yes] to enable Multipoint Pairing on the pop-up page.
- After [Headphones are restarting] is displayed, open the [Multipoint Pairing] button and select [Connect To The Second Device].
- To connect two devices (including cell phones), use the App: select [connect to the second device], re-enter pairing mode, and follow the prompts.
- The headphones are now connected to two devices. Manage Bluetooth connections for both devices through the App.
FAQ
Q: Does one of the devices connected to the App's Multi-point connection have to be a cell phone? Or can the headset be upgraded to connect to any two devices through the App?
A: The App can enable or disable the multi-point connection function. Once active, headphones can connect to any two devices (e.g., cell phone, pad, computer, watch). To connect the second device, ensure the first device is connected, place headphones in the box, long press to enter pairing mode, and then connect the second device.
Q: What is the scope of the App's management of multi-point connection, and how to switch priority in different usage scenarios?
A: The App manages Bluetooth connections for two devices but not audio switching. It allows connecting or disconnecting the second device and managing connection records. For music, the device that starts playing first takes priority until manually switched. Calls have the highest priority; incoming calls automatically take audio output.
